How Our 5-Point Installation Works in Gloucester County
Every install starts with a free on-site inspection of your existing gutters and roofline. First, we clean out accumulated debris, because guards only work on clear troughs. Second, we reseal loose seams and re-pitch sagging sections so water flows toward the downspouts. Third, we measure your roof's pitch and the debris load from nearby trees. Fourth, we fit the guard system flush to your gutter lip and secure it to withstand wind. Fifth, we test water flow before we leave. This sequence is why homes in Sewell, Pitman, and Washington Township stay clear through leaf season without ladder climbs.
Matching the Guard to South Jersey Debris
Not every gutter guard handles every kind of debris, and Gloucester County throws a lot at a roof. Micro-mesh stainless guards stop the fine pine needles and maple helicopter seeds common in Monroe Township and Williamstown's wooded lots. Solid surface-tension covers shed the broad oak leaves you find near older Glassboro and Pitman properties. We assess your specific tree canopy during the inspection rather than selling one product to everyone. The goal is a system that keeps debris out, sheds the region's heavy summer downpours, and resists the freeze-thaw cycles that crack cheaper plastic inserts each winter.
Protecting Your Foundation, Fascia, and Basement
Clogged gutters in South Jersey cause more than overflow. Standing water rots fascia boards, feeds ice dams in January, and dumps roof runoff against your foundation, where many Gloucester County homes have basements or crawl spaces prone to seepage. Guards keep water moving to the downspouts and away from the structure. They also remove the safety risk of homeowners climbing ladders to clean two-story gutters in Deptford or Sicklerville. A properly installed guard system pays for itself by preventing the wood repair, pest nesting, and water-intrusion problems that follow years of clogs.

Do I need to replace my gutters before installing guards?
No. Most homes in Williamstown, Glassboro, and Sewell keep their existing gutters. We install guards directly onto sound gutters after cleaning and resealing them. We only recommend replacement when gutters are badly rusted, detached, or undersized for the roof's runoff. During the free inspection we tell you honestly which category your gutters fall into, and we handle reseating loose sections as part of the install.
Which gutter guard works best for pine needles and oak leaves?
Micro-mesh stainless steel guards work best for the fine pine needles and maple seeds found across wooded Gloucester County lots, while surface-tension covers handle the broad oak leaves near older Pitman and Glassboro homes. We match the system to your specific tree canopy during the inspection. Pine needles defeat many budget guards, so we use tight-weave mesh where white pines and cedars overhang the roof in Monroe and Williamstown.
Do gutter guards completely eliminate gutter cleaning?
Gutter guards dramatically reduce cleaning and end the need to climb ladders to scoop out leaves. Fine dust and the occasional shingle grit settle on top of any guard, so an annual rinse keeps the system at peak flow. You will not face the clogged, overflowing gutters that untreated South Jersey homes deal with each fall. The guards keep leaves, twigs, and seed pods out of the trough permanently once installed.
How long does installation take and will it damage my roof?
Most single-family installations in Gloucester County finish in one day, and many in a few hours depending on the linear footage. Our crews fit guards to the gutter, not the shingles, so the work does not lift, void, or disturb your roof. We secure each section to handle South Jersey wind and test water flow before leaving. Larger homes in Deptford or Washington Township with extensive rooflines may run slightly longer.
